#6c1755 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6c1755 is composed of 42.4% red, 9% green and 33.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 78.7% magenta, 21.3% yellow and 57.6% black. It has a hue angle of 316.2 degrees, a saturation of 64.9% and a lightness of 25.7%. #6c1755 color hex could be obtained by blending #d82eaa with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660066.

#6c1755 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#6c1755 has RGB values of R:108, G:23, B:85 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.79, Y:0.21, K:0.58. Its decimal value is 7083861.
